Residential Garbage Collection

Waste Partners provides dependable, courteous and value priced collection services to residents in the cities of  Backus, Baxter, Brainerd, Breezy Point, Crosslake, East Gull Lake, Fifty Lakes, Hackensack, Jenkins, Lake Shore, Manhattan Beach, Merrifield, Nisswa, Pequot Lakes, Pillager and Pine River.  We provide our customers with a residential cart on wheels in various sizes to fit their needs.  This allows our drivers to provide a safe and more efficient service to our customers.  Our cart sizes are 35 gallon, 65 gallon and 95 gallon.  We also provide a yellow bag service and a pay per bag drop off site.  We offer a yard waste pick up in the fall and the spring.  Please call the office to inquire about pricing and the service day for your area.

Some items that are NOT acceptable to put in the cart or recycle bin are:

  • automotive fluids - motor oil, antifreeze
  • paint, stains, varnish etc.
  • any hazardous waste
  • fluorescent bulbs (call your local hardware store)
  • tires (can be picked up by special request - call the office)
  • electronics - computer, television, VCR or DVD player, etc. (call the office)

Residential Recycle Collection

Waste Partners provides curbside recycling services to our customers in Brainerd, Breezy Point, Baxter, Crosslake, Pequot Lakes and Pine River at no additional cost. 
(Some areas not included, please call the office)
  • Glass bottles, jars - clear, green and brown (remove lids and caps, rinse clean)
  • #1 & #2 plastic bottles with a neck - such as milk jugs, pop and water bottles etc. (remove lids and caps, pumps and metal handles and rinse clean
  • Metal/aluminum cans - no need to remove labels (rinse clean)
  • Newspaper/magazines - place loose in a separate paper bag and set next to your recycling container
  • Cardboard -(flatten and tie into a bundle no larger than 3' x 3')

*With a commingle recycle program you do not need to separate the glass, cans or plastic.
